发明名称 COMPONENT MOUNTING APPARATUS AND COMPONENT MOUNTING METHOD
摘要 A component mounting apparatus includes transport mechanisms that transport boards, component supply sections, mounting heads, and a control unit that controls them based on mounting data. Each transport mechanism includes an upstream side operation area and a downstream side operation area. When the mounting data corresponds to an independent mounting mode in which each of the mounting heads is used to mount a component only onto a board on a corresponding mechanism, the control unit performs a control so that the upstream side operation area is used as a mounting area. When the mounting data corresponds to an alternating mounting mode in which both mounting heads are used to mount the components sequentially onto a board that is first carried into the downstream side operation area, the control unit performs a control so that the upstream side operation area is used as a standby area.

主权项 1. A component mounting apparatus comprising: a first transport mechanism that transports a first board in a board transport direction; a second transport mechanism that is arranged in parallel with the first transport mechanism and transports a second board in the board transport direction; a first component supply section that is disposed on a lateral side of the first transport mechanism; a second component supply section that is disposed on a lateral side of the second transport mechanism; a first mounting head that is configured to pick up a component supplied from the first component supply section and mount the component onto the first board and the second board; a second mounting head that is configured to pick up a component supplied from the second component supply section and mount the component onto the first board and the second board; and a control unit that controls the first transport mechanism, the second transport mechanism, the first component supply section, the second component supply section, the first mounting head, and the second mounting head based on mounting data, wherein each of the first transport mechanism and the second transport mechanism includes an upstream side operation area where an upstream side board holding part for positioning and holding the first board or the second board is provided, and a downstream side operation area where a downstream side board holding part that is provided on a downstream side in the board transport direction with reference to the upstream side operation area for positioning and holding the first board or the second board is provided, and wherein when the mounting data corresponds to an independent mounting mode in which the first mounting head is used to mount the component only onto the first board and the second mounting head is used to mount the component only onto the second board, the control unit performs a control so that the upstream side operation area is used as a mounting area where a component is mounted onto a board that is positioned and held by the upstream side board holding part, and when the mounting data corresponds to an alternating mounting mode in which both of the first mounting head and the second mounting head are used to mount the components sequentially onto a board that is first carried into the downstream side operation area among the first board and the second board, the control unit performs a control so that the upstream side operation area is used as a standby area where a board to be carried to the downstream side operation area temporarily waits.
